Celtic seem to ramping up their transfer activity as deadline day approaches this summer.
With Matt O’Riley close to sealing his Celtic exit and Gustaf Lagerbielke attracting interest from FC Twente, it seems that a few exits will be completed before the end of this week.
However, the Celtic fans are more concerned about who Brendan Rodgers looks to add to the squad with Lazio winger, Gustaf Isaksen the latest name to be linked with a move to Celtic Park.
The Danish international is said to be wanted on a loan-to-buy basis but the latest report from Sky Sports has revealed Lazio’s stance on selling the 23-year-old attacker to Celtic.
Lazio ‘not keen’ on Celtic sale
The Serie A club signed Gustav Isaksen last summer and despite struggling to re-capture the form he had FC Midtjylland, it seems that Lazio are not keen to sell him.
The silver lining here is that the option to loan Isaksen hasn’t been completely ruled out so despite Lazio seeming firm in their stance, there is a chance Isaksen could make a move to Celtic Park albeit temporary.
Celtic ramp up summer activity
The final week of the transfer window seems teed up to be a busy one for Celtic as Rodgers looks to strengthen before Friday’s deadline.

With Arne Engels agreeing personal terms with Celtic, it seems now that a fee needs to be agreed with Augsburg for the Belgian midfielder despite the Bundesliga club seemingly unwilling to sell.
Celtic have also agreed a loan deal with Barcelona for left-back Alex Valle and it seems that move could be completed very soon.
Brendan Rodgers also remains interested in Mateusz Bogusz from the MLS as the Los Angeles FC attacking midfielder continues to impress the Celtic manager.
And Alvyn Sanches is also of interest to Celtic after reports claimed last week he was interested in a move to Celtic Park.
Celtic are also said to have made an offer for Lyon’s Mahamadou Diawara as Rodgers looks to bolster his midfield options.
So it seems that this week is set to be a busy one for the Celtic fans and there could be significant incomings before that transfer window slams shut this week.
